PicsArt is a popular photo and video editing app for mobile devices and PCs. It provides a wide range of editing tools and effects for cropping, altering, applying filters, drawing, adding text, and more. PicsArt also has an active community for sharing edited creations and inspirations.

Oilist is a free open source tool to manage contacts and task lists. It has a simple and intuitive interface to add, edit and organize contacts, tasks, notes and more. Useful for individuals and small teams.
